Short film written and directed by Joel Edgerton. Cast: Anthony Hayes, Justine Clarke, Kieran Darcy-Smith, Justin Rosniak, Paul Pantano, Nicole Da Silva After a series of wrong choices, Dale has found himself on a dark paty: one of violence and crime. Earmarked to commit a murder, he is already dispassionate to his causebut a collision with his romantic past sparks a deeper questioning. Pulled in two separate directions, something has to breakthe only hope is that the change hasnt come too late.
